July in Wolfratshausen, Germany paints a vivid picture of summer, with maximum temperatures soaring to 33°C (92°F), while the average rests comfortably at 19°C (66°F). However, the month also brings its fair share of precipitation, totaling 137 mm (5.4 in) across 15 days, leading to a humidity level of 82%. July and January present a stark contrast in weather. In July, temperatures fluctuate from a cool minimum of 9°C (48°F) to a warm maximum of 33°C (92°F), with an average of 19°C (66°F). The month sees substantial rainfall, accumulating to 137 mm (5.4 in) over about 15 days, and humidity levels are relatively high at 82%. In contrast, January offers a much chillier climate, with temperatures ranging from a biting minimum of -20°C (-4°F) to a maximum of 14°C (58°F), averaging around 0°C (33°F). Although it receives less precipitation than July, at 78 mm (3.1 in) over approximately 11 days, January's humidity is notably higher at 93%.
